Output c33c0223f86b2a29f0022cb89e268c3d83ef9e8bdce6b80539e785b315ef7aa4:2

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f60003fcaff51171c68435cf6c765788578293 OP_EQUAL
address
38hwyWLwAa3vfRm22DTVT8N9VURmciwRFq
transaction
c33c0223f86b2a29f0022cb89e268c3d83ef9e8bdce6b80539e785b315ef7aa4
spent
true